Guyana, Congo boosting cooperation in wood sector

Minister of Agriculture Robert Persaud and a six-member delegation from the Republic of Congo discussed the importance of developing the capacity for value-added timber products and product development during a meeting aimed at deepening cooperation ties between the countries.

Technical work recommended new conservancy outlet

-Agri Ministry says in reply to GHRA Technical work by local and overseas engineers recommended that the East Demerara Water Conser-vancy’s (EDWC) relief channels be supplemented to avert catastrophic flooding, the Ministry of Agriculture (MoA) argued on Monday.

U.S. states hit banks with mortgage probe

WASHINGTON/NEW YORK, (Reuters) – All 50 U.S. states  launched a joint investigation of the mortgage industry yesterday, a move some experts fear may slow sales of  foreclosed homes and threaten the recovery of the fragile  housing market.

Chilean miners freed in ‘miracle’ rescue

COPIAPO, Chile, (Reuters) – Fifteen of Chile’s 33  trapped miners were hoisted to safety in a cramped rescue  capsule today, punching the air and hugging their  families in a triumphant end to their two-month ordeal.
